MFMS vs. VOO
Compare and contrast key facts about Motley Fool Small-Cap Growth ETF (MFMS) and Vanguard S&P 500 ETF (VOO).
MFMS and VOO are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. MFMS is an actively managed fund by Motley Fool. It was launched on Oct 23, 2018. VOO is a passively managed fund by Vanguard that tracks the performance of the S&P 500 Index. It was launched on Sep 7, 2010.

Correlation
The correlation between MFMS and VOO is 0.71,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.

MFMS vs. VOO - Expense Ratio Comparison
MFMS has a 0.85% expense ratio, which is higher than VOO's 0.03% expense ratio.
